> When editing a buffer with text from gmail left double quotation mark is
> shown as a box and it is either Chinese, Korean or Japanese. Is that
> correct?
Whether it is shown as a box or with the appropriate glyph depends on
the fonts installed.
As for the Chinese, Korean, Japanese category, yes, it is correct (or,
at least, it is not a bug). Look for "categories" in the list
archives. There was some discussion about that issue back in july.
